[m2m-atl-dev] [ATL] Content assist
|
Hello,
I just committed a new feature for the ATL editor : a basic content
assist system. This feature will be released in the next build of ATL,
which will normally be released on 14th december.
Content assist is desactivated by default, you can use it by checking
the "Enable auto-activation" checkbox in the ATL -> content assist
preference page. Note that you must close/reopen all .atl files to apply
any changes in the preferences.
Completion purposes basic templates for rule, helper, from, to, do,
using sections.
You can also access metamodel informations by writing, at the top of the
file, two type of informations about metamodels :
- the nsURI for a given metamodel
- the path of a given metamodel
For instance, here is the top of an UML2Relational transformation :
-- @path Relational=/UML2Relational/metamodels/relational.ecore
-- @nsURI UML=http://www.eclipse.org/uml2/2.1.0/UML
module Class2Relational;
create OUT : Relational from IN : UML;
<...transformation helpers and rules>
Putting that information allows you to have content assist on :
- helpers :
* primitive types
* model elements
- rules :
* input, output model elements
* left-part of bindings
